An exclusive interview with Henrik Winther, President and Owner of Tigrus Holding.

Can you tell us more about the philosophy behind the sustainable and eco-friendly approach of Tigrus Holding?

Tigrus holding is built on values such as quality in everything we do, positive emotions, development and motivation of employees, efficient use of resources, and care for the environment. The last principle holds a special place in our strategy. It is not a marketing move or a tribute to fashion, but a new reality. It is important to realize the impact of our business on the surrounding world and take steps that will help offset the negative consequences. As part of the holding’s initiatives, we follow the principles of conscious consumption, implement programs for preserving wildlife, and work on offsetting our carbon footprint.

Tigrus Holding operates over 40 restaurants globally, what inspired you to bring the restaurants to Dubai?

The UAE is known for its stable economy, high population incomes, and multiculturalism. Despite the fact that Dubai’s restaurant market is saturated and very advanced in terms of cuisine diversity and concepts, after studying it for a year, our team has concluded that the city lacks quality establishments in the casual dining segment. Our brand concepts, Osteria Mario and Shvili, met all the requirements and did not undergo major changes when introduced to the region. Italian and Georgian cuisine are popular and easily understandable to consumers around the world, so we only slightly adjusted and supplemented our traditional menu with local specialties.

Tigrus Holding is working on an initiative to protect Caracal in the UAE, which are under threat of extinction. Can you share with us more details about this initiative?

In each region where we are present, we strive to support various environmental and social initiatives. Here in the UAE, we are in the process of studying and discussing opportunities to support and protect the caracal. Only after careful examination of the issue, we can discuss necessary measures and specific steps. For example, as part of our initiatives in other regions, we combat poaching and forest fires, help with the renewal and repair of park vehicles and off-road vehicles, organize population monitoring, and engage in environmental education for the population.

Can you speak about the challenges and opportunities of implementing sustainable and eco-friendly practices in the Middle East?

In the process of implementing environmental initiatives, regardless of the region, various types of difficulties often arise. When launching projects in Dubai, we noticed that the number of suppliers offering quality eco-friendly alternatives to our bags, straws, napkins, disposable utensils, packaging, etc. is severely limited. These aspects are very important to us. Another aspect of working with ESG principles is raising public awareness and conveying the message that not only specialized companies but also, we ourselves should take care of the health of the environment. It is important to convey this message not only to employees but also to guests and partners.

How does Tigrus Holding’s sustainable and eco-friendly approach to restaurant operations benefit other businesses?

The consequences of implementing ESG principles can be: increasing brand recognition, including HR branding, and increasing the company’s value; developing employees through work with involvement in a large common cause, their greater engagement and effectiveness; high guest loyalty, which manifests itself in an increase in the frequency of visits and average check. And, of course, many decisions lead to direct savings and cost reduction. For example, abandoning plastic straws, strict control over water and electricity consumption.

Hidden behind its signature veil of intrigue, Himitsu introduces The Sake Series, a curated exploration of Japan’s most revered spirit. Available Thursday to Sunday, this new ritual invites guests to discover sake through a collection of tasting flights and pairings that celebrate the craft and character of sake.

The experience is presented in two chapters. The first, The Himitsu Sake Series, features four tasting flights (two sakes per flight, no food) priced from AED 40, and the second, The Four Seasonal Paths, offers seasonal pairings (two sakes + small plates) priced from AED 95, moving through Spring, Summer, Autumn, and Winter.

The Himitsu Sake Series

The Himitsu Sake Series introduces four curated tasting flights, priced from AED 40, each featuring two distinct sakes chosen to showcase a particular facet of Japanese brewing. Guests can explore The Earth’s Whisper, pairing two expressions that highlight clarity and umami depth; Blossoms in Balance, where floral and fruity notes create harmony; Wings of Elegance, a study in refinement and precision; and Clouds & Bubbles, a playful contrast between traditional craftsmanship and modern effervescence. Together, these flights offer a guided journey through Japan’s finest sake styles, one sip at a time.

The Four Seasonal Paths

For guests looking to explore further, The Four Seasonal Paths offers a tasting journey inspired by Japan’s four seasons: Spring, Summer, Autumn, and Winter. Each pairing combines two sakes with complementary small plates, designed to mirror the flavours and emotions of the season. Think hamachi carpaccio and spicy tuna handrolls for spring’s freshness, unagi nigiri and prawn tempura maki for the richness of summer, and so on. Prices start from AED 95, with each pairing designed to take guests through a progression of flavours that reflect the changing moods of the seasons.

From the architectural icon that redefined Dubai’s skyline comes a new reason to linger after sunset. ME by Meliá Dubai, the visionary masterpiece and newly honoured with a One Key distinction by the MICHELIN Guide 2025 proudly unveils its latest culinary offering – Grill by ME.

A relaxed yet refined dining affair set beside the hotel’s striking pool terrace, Grill by ME offers guests an elevated open-air buffet where contemporary dining meets effortless style. Bringing together live grill stations, curated beats, and ME by Meliá Dubai’s signature modern energy, the new concept is designed for both intimate evenings and vibrant gatherings –  a place to unwind, connect, and savour the city’s unmistakable atmosphere.

The menu celebrates simplicity with style, from fresh salads and handmade pasta to sizzling grills and decadent desserts, all prepared at interactive stations. Every element is thoughtfully curated to create a dining experience that feels relaxed, refined, and distinctly Dubai.

Priced at AED 180 per person including soft beverages, Grill by ME runs Monday to Sunday, from 7 PM to 10:30 PM, at the hotel’s pool terrace. Little foodies aged six to eleven dine at half price.

Recently awarded a One Key distinction by the MICHELIN Guide 2025, ME by Meliá Dubai continues to push boundaries in design, hospitality, and dining. As the only hotel in the world designed inside and out by Zaha Hadid, it remains one of the city’s most iconic destinations – where every detail, from architecture, ambience and service is a work of art.
